The global air traffic management (ATM) market is experiencing strong growth, driven by increasing air passenger traffic, expansion of commercial aviation networks, and rising emphasis on flight safety and operational efficiency. Air traffic management involves systems and services used to control and monitor aircraft movement in airspace and at airports to ensure safe, orderly, and efficient flight operations.

With global air travel recovering and expanding, aviation authorities are investing heavily in modernizing air traffic infrastructure, integrating digital technologies, and enhancing airspace capacity. Technologies such as satellite-based navigation, automation systems, and AI-powered traffic optimization are transforming traditional air traffic control systems.

2. By Component: Navigation Systems

Navigation systems are essential for accurate aircraft positioning.

Why:

  • Enables precise route guidance and tracking
  • Supports satellite-based navigation (GNSS)
  • Improves fuel efficiency and route optimization
  • Reduces airspace congestion
